Background technology
The Series Filter that fabric filter is is technological core with rotor type fibre filtrate.Rotor type fibre filtrate it have that granule filter material backwash wash degree is high, backwash and the few advantage of initial filter water water consumption;There is again the advantage that fibre filtering material specific surface area is big, filtering accuracy is high, holding filth capacity is big, void ratio is high;Also have simultaneously and adapt to the feature that different medium ability is strong, backwash effect good, filter bed utilization rate is big.During filtration, rotor type fibre filtering material forms the filter bed that hole is from top to bottom the near ideal of big up and small down graded distribution in filter, this structure of filter bed is conducive to efficiently separating of solid suspension in water, big solid suspension will be trapped on top, and the little solid suspension failing to be trapped is by descending, owing to the space of filter bed tapers into, will be trapped in bottom.Thus the filter bed formed by rotor type fibre filtering material in filter not only has the high accuracy of filtration, also there is the high filtering velocity of filtration simultaneously.During filter backwash, current, air-flow brute force attack under, filter bed expand, filtrate floats, fibre bundle is progressively in bulked state, and owing to rotor type fibre filtering material length has rotor, its rotor drives fibre bundle to do insufficient rotation, wave, mutually impacting, thus having greatly speeded up the separation of the particle of attachment on fibre bundle, improve the cleaning speed of filtrate, save the water consumption of backwash, save the energy of backwash.
Fabric filter solves the filtering accuracy of the various problems in cleaning process and quartz sand equigranular filtrate and is limited by particle diameter of filter medium, is the better new generation product of the granular filter material filters such as quartz sand.Filter function: filter is indispensable auxiliary element in various tubing; Main Function is the impurity in filter medium; protect the equipment on pipeline and accessory from the generation of the situations such as abrasion and blocking, be also improved product purity, purify the functions such as gas.

Summary of the invention
The present invention is directed to the deficiencies in the prior art, it is provided that a kind of high-efficiency fiber water treatment purifier, be not only simple in structure, easy to operate, and by three layer filtration, make sewage obtain high-efficient purification.
In order to solve above-mentioned technical problem, technical scheme provided by the invention is:
A kind of high-efficiency fiber water treatment purifier, described high-efficiency fiber water treatment purifier includes the first purifier, the second purifier and the 3rd purifier, and described first purifier, the second purifier and the 3rd purifier are sequentially connected with;Described first purifier includes the first helically bent pipeline and the second helically bent pipeline, and described second helically bent pipeline is arranged on the inside of the first helically bent pipeline, and is evenly distributed with aperture on described second helically bent pipeline;It is provided with a plurality of fibre bundle in described second purifier;Cellosilk uniformly it is covered with in described 3rd purifier;
As present invention further optimization, described first purifier is connected by the first conduit and the second purifier, and described second purifier is connected by the second conduit and the 3rd purifier;
As present invention further optimization, being provided with kickboard bottom described second purifier, the top of described fibre bundle is fixed on the top of the second purifier, and the bottom of fibre bundle is fixed in kickboard;
As present invention further optimization, being equipped with filtering material between described first helically bent pipeline and the second helically bent pipeline, the granule of described filtering material is more than the hole diameter size of distribution on the second helically bent pipeline;
As present invention further optimization, in described 3rd purifier, filametntary top is fixed on the top of the 3rd purifier, and filametntary bottom is fixed on the bottom of the 3rd purifier;
As present invention further optimization, described first purifier is provided with water inlet, and the side of described 3rd purifier is provided with outlet;
As present invention further optimization, described first conduit, the second conduit two ends be equipped with drainage screen.
By above technical scheme, relative to prior art, the method have the advantages that
The present invention includes the first purifier, the second purifier and the 3rd purifier, by the filtration of three layer filtration device, can guarantee that sewage is effectively purified;
First purifier is connected by the first conduit and the second purifier, and described second purifier is connected by the second conduit and the 3rd purifier;By the connection of the first conduit and the second conduit, can guarantee that sewage is effectively purified;
Described first purifier includes the first helically bent pipeline and the second helically bent pipeline, and described second helically bent pipeline is arranged on the inside of the first helically bent pipeline, and is evenly distributed with aperture on described second helically bent pipeline;Being equipped with filtering material between described first helically bent pipeline and the second helically bent pipeline, the granule of described filtering material is more than the hole diameter size of distribution on the second helically bent pipeline;Can large particulate matter in basic guarantee sewage is adsorbed stays in the first purifier, now by the second purifier is medium and small sewage particulate;
It is provided with a plurality of fibre bundle in described second purifier;Small particles in sewage well can be carried out purification separation by fibre bundle, purifies after terminating, and fibre bundle is from top to bottom covered with sewage particulate from big to small;
Uniformly being covered with cellosilk in 3rd purifier, sewage, after the filtration of the first purifier and the second purifier, reaches a purification standard, makes the cleanliness factor of water be further improved now by the cellosilk in the 3rd purifier.
